Many Windows 11 users encounter this error when logging in to their PC: Something went wrong, and your PIN isn't available.
According to Microsoft, the problem is because of changes in the Windows security settings which might be due to update errors and malware infection.

Commandlines:
icacls C:\Windows\ServiceProfiles\LocalService\AppData\Local\Microsoft\Ngc /T /Q /C /RESET

Ren C:\Windows\ServiceProfiles\LocalService\AppData\Local\Microsoft\Ngc Ngc.old
